What Happens at the End of Maaherchi Maanse?
Shripatrao Bhosale a railway head clerk lives a happy life with his wife Mangala and two kids Arun and Nitin. A day before his 10th wedding anniversary he is promoted as Assistant Manager on the day of anniversary everyone his waiting for him to return from home but a sad news comes that Shripatrao has passed in an accident.
